The collaboration between the belgian designer albert jacob and the manufacturer grosfillex, a specialist in modern plastics, was particularly fruitful, giving rise to many iconic models of the space age movement. It was in the 1970s that this stackable bridge chair model intended for communities was born. It consists of an ergonomic seat shell in sand beige molded plastic, a non-slip dark brown fabric strip and a dark brown square section tubular steel structure.
